Item Management & Economy
Effectively managing your inventory and Gil is crucial for success in Final Fantasy IX. A well-managed economy ensures you always have the necessary supplies, the best equipment, and the resources to overcome any challenge.
Your inventory is limited, so prioritizing what to keep is essential. Focus on stocking up on healing items like Potions, Hi-Potions, and Ethers. Phoenix Downs are vital for reviving fallen party members. Essential status-recovery items like Antidotes and Softs should also be kept on hand. As you progress, you'll acquire rarer items and crafting materials; learn which are truly valuable and which can be sold to free up space.
Gil is the primary currency, and acquiring it efficiently is key. Battles are the main source of income, but completing side quests, selling unwanted items, and digging for treasures with Chocobos can also provide sificant boosts. Be mindful of your spending. While upgrading equipment is important, avoid overspending on items you won't use or on gear that will quickly become obsolete. Regularly visit shops to see available upgrades, but also consider the long-term value of items. A balanced approach to acquiring and spending Gil will ensure your party remains strong throughout the adventure.
